Using GPS Trajectories to Adaptively Plan Bus Lanes

Since bus prioritization policies can help mitigate urban traffic jams, the planning of lanes has drawn considerable attention. Existing methods suffer from a common limitation, which is that limited spatial adaptability resulting certain road condition information cannot be directly specified. Many GPS trajectories have been accumulated and contiguously gathered if needed. This paper proposes trajectory-based lane method. First, we formulize problem as multiobjective optimization in conditions, flow, connectivity lanes, construction cost are organized four constraints, utilization punctuality modeled two objectives. Then, an evolutionary algorithm-based method presented to solve problem. We tested model Nanshan District, Shenzhen City, China.
